NewMarket Corporation (NYSE: NEU) is a manufacturing holding company active in specialty chemicals and specialty materials, and its news flow reflects both financial performance and strategic activity. Through subsidiaries such as Afton Chemical Corporation, Ethyl Corporation, American Pacific Corporation (AMPAC), and Calca Solutions, LLC, the company reports on developments in petroleum additives for fuels and lubricants as well as materials used in aerospace and defense applications.

NewMarket (NYSE:NEU) reported strong Q3 2024 results with net income of $132.3 million ($13.79 per share), up from $111.2 million ($11.60 per share) in Q3 2023. For the first nine months of 2024, net income reached $351.7 million ($36.66 per share). Petroleum additives sales remained stable at $663.0 million in Q3, while operating profit increased to $157.5 million from $139.8 million, driven by lower costs. The company's AMPAC acquisition, completed in January 2024, contributed $59.1 million in Q3 sales. NewMarket has reduced debt by $259 million since the AMPAC acquisition, achieving a Net Debt to EBITDA ratio of 1.4.
NewMarket (NYSE: NEU) has announced that William J. Skrobacz will step down as Vice President and Chief Financial Officer on December 31, 2024, with plans to retire in 2025. Skrobacz has been with the company for over 13 years, serving in various finance and accounting roles. Timothy K. Fitzgerald, currently the company's Treasurer and Finance Director, will succeed Skrobacz as VP and CFO effective January 1, 2025.
Fitzgerald, 47, has been with NewMarket for about 10 years and has over 20 years of finance and accounting experience. CEO Teddy Gottwald expressed gratitude for Skrobacz's leadership and excitement about Fitzgerald's appointment, citing his strong financial background and focus on team building.

NewMarket (NYSE:NEU) reported strong Q2 and H1 2024 results. Q2 net income was $111.6 million ($11.63 per share), up from $99.6 million in Q2 2023. H1 net income reached $219.4 million ($22.87 per share), compared to $197.2 million in H1 2023. Petroleum additives operating profit increased to $147.8 million in Q2 and $298.7 million in H1, driven by lower costs and increased shipments.
The company completed the acquisition of AMPAC on January 16, 2024, which is now part of the specialty materials segment. This segment reported Q2 sales of $38.0 million and operating profit of $5.0 million. NewMarket has reduced debt by $171 million since the AMPAC acquisition, with a Net Debt to EBITDA ratio of 1.6 as of June 30, 2024.
